The secrets of successful aging are to be revealed at Laurel Lake Retirement Community's Open House on June 18 and 19.

The public is invited to attend the free program, which begins with a speaker at 10:00 a.m. on both days. On Monday, Susan Busko, manager of programming, will speak, followed by Kathy Marged, the activities coordinator, on Tuesday.

Brunch in the Lakeside Dining Room and a tour of the community's housing options, from apartments to villas, and the numerous amenities will follow the speakers.

Laurel Lake has a 150 acre campus located at 200 Laurel Lake Drive in Hudson, and was begun in l989, by Catholic Health Partners.  According to communications director Donna Anderson, CHP is the largest not-for-profit health system in Ohio, and Laurel Lake currently has over 1000 people, living, working and visiting the campus.
